How to Choose a Foldable Flat Treadmill

Folding treadmills with flat surfaces are ideal for apartments and homes with limited space. Before you pick one think about how you intend to utilize it.

If you plan to work out hard and are looking for a treadmill that has an inclined feature. This will allow you to alter the deck's angles to suit your needs. This will enhance your performance and make your workout more difficult. It is also important to select a treadmill that has the right motor power for your fitness level. Beginners can get by with an 2.0-2.5 CHP motor, while those who are competitive should consider a higher powered machine.

A treadmill that folds using FOP (fold-on-base) design is an excellent option for a compact treadmill. But it's important to keep in mind that not all treadmills designed with a FOP have gas shocks to help the deck gently lower to the ground when folded. If your treadmill does not have a gas shock it could be dangerous for children and pets. A treadmill that slams to the ground when unfolded can cause injury to feet, hands, and heads.

A good treadmill that folds up has a mechanism that makes it easy to fold it up and unfold it using hydraulics. Many folding models are heavy and can be difficult to move, even with two people. This is made much easier with hydraulic systems that have simple switches.

Some treadmills with folding capabilities feature a pin-like fold-on design that lifts the running surface off of the ground. It's not a problem if you intend to use the treadmill for walking however it can be a hassle for those who plan to run on it, or do full-on incline exercises.

The frame of the treadmill should be sturdy enough to support you and last for a long time. On the manufacturer's site, look for a warranty that covers the frame and components as well as labor for at least one year. This is important, as a treadmill can be expensive and is a big investment. Look for a different model if warranty does not meet your expectations.
